原创 持續集成系列----k8s證書過期問題處理(一年後踩坑)

背景 突然收到Prometheus的報警,提示k8s證書離過期只差七天,wtf?!黑人問號臉,查了下資料發現kubeadm安裝的集羣,默認的自簽名證書有效期只有一年。。。要是沒有告警,證書到期,集羣停擺,業務崩盤,是不是直接可以走

原创 持續集成系列(4)------容器編排平臺k8s多主集羣搭建+traefik實現容器負載均衡

持續集成系列------容器編排平臺k8s多主集羣搭建 文章目錄持續集成系列------容器編排平臺k8s多主集羣搭建k8s簡介環境準備升級內核docker安裝安裝kubeadm,kubelet,kubectl配置系統相關參數集

原创 持續集成系列(1)------https私有docker倉庫harbor搭建

持續集成系列(1)------https私有docker倉庫harbor搭建 文章目錄持續集成系列(1)------https私有docker倉庫harbor搭建harbor簡介環境準備docker安裝Harbor下載Harbo

原创 持續集成系列(3)------持續集成工具jenkins搭建

持續集成系列(3)------持續集成工具jenkins搭建 文章目錄持續集成系列(3)------持續集成工具jenkins搭建jenkins簡介環境準備jenkins安裝 ## 目標 gitlab+jenkins+do

原创 持續集成系列(7)------k8s全組件監控+業務自動註冊&監控(基於Prometheus)

文章目錄1 概述2 效果預覽3 組件安裝2.1 metric-server2.2 Prometheus及其它4 重點文件解析報警配置 alertmanager.yamlgrafana的部署及配置文件 grafana.yaml前端域

原创 持續集成系列(2)------中文私有git倉庫gitlab搭建

持續集成系列(2)------中文私有git倉庫gitlab搭建 文章目錄持續集成系列(2)------中文私有git倉庫gitlab搭建gitlab簡介環境準備gitlab安裝gitlab升級配置郵件通知及訪問域名gitlab

原创 持續集成系列(6)------k8s結合ceph實現動態申請pv

持續集成系列(6)------k8s結合ceph實現動態申請pv 轉載自:https://www.jianshu.com/p/750a8fde377b 文章目錄持續集成系列(6)------k8s結合ceph實現動態申請pv目標

原创 原創 持續集成系列(9)------使用jmxexporter自動監控java容器

文章目錄目標將jmx_prometheus_javaagent打包到鏡像中更新Prometheus配置新增採集java的jobpod配置 目標 使用Prometheus自動發現並監控容器中的jmx數據(使用jmx_exporter

原创 持續集成系列(8)------k8s容器日誌統一收集(efk方案)

文章目錄概述elk集羣部署filebeat部署驗證 概述 k8s集羣中的pod產生的日誌(stdout/stderr)都存放在對應node的/var/lib/docker/containers/下,目前集中收集k8s日誌主要有以下幾種

原创 持續集成系列(6)------k8s全組件監控+業務自動註冊&監控(基於Prometheus)

文章目錄1 概述2 效果預覽3 組件安裝2.1 metric-server2.2 Prometheus及其它4 重點文件解析報警配置 alertmanager.yamlgrafana的部署及配置文件 grafana.yaml前端域名訪

原创 linux不重啓在線更換故障硬盤(大數據服務器單盤raid0條件下)

文章目錄前言操作 前言 一般的業務服務器硬盤都做了raid5或raid10等,出現硬盤故障,直接熱插拔換新硬盤,自動rebuild就完事了,但是分佈式存儲卻不同,一般是數據盤以多個單盤raid0的形式同時讀寫來提升存儲性能,但出現硬

原创 持續集成系列(6)------分佈式存儲ceph部署

持續集成系列(6)------k8s結合ceph實現動態申請pv 轉載自:https://www.jianshu.com/p/750a8fde377b 文章目錄持續集成系列(6)------k8s結合ceph實現動態申請pv目標創建

原创 全網最簡單方式實現linux/windows服務器硬盤raid監控&報警

文章目錄背景思路zabbix服務端模板客戶端實現(centos)客戶端實現(windows)最終效果 背景 服務器最容易故障的部件,非硬盤莫屬,相比人工巡檢,自動監控更靠譜些 這裏使用megacli工具+zabbix實現 megic

原创 持續集成系列(5)------分佈式存儲ceph部署

持續集成系列(5)------分佈式存儲ceph部署 文章目錄持續集成系列(5)------分佈式存儲ceph部署目標ceph簡介系統環境升級內核安裝依賴初始化環境集羣創建(初始節點爲3個)刪除集羣(後悔藥)新增node開啓dash

原创 持續集成系列------容器編排平臺k8s多主集羣搭建+traefik實現容器負載均衡

持續集成系列——容器編排平臺k8s多主集羣搭建 持續集成系列——容器編排平臺k8s多主集羣搭建 目標 k8s簡介 環境準備 升級內核 docker安裝 安裝kubeadm,kubelet,kubectl 配置系統相關參數 集羣高可用